The Eagle Farringdon - London
Our Rating: ★★★ | ££££ - Rustic, no frills great grilled food (How we rate restaurants)
The Eagle is one of those spots that quietly nails what a proper gastropub should be. The menu is chalked up on large blackboards before each service and changes regularly, giving the place a sense of spontaneity and freshness.
We went for the Rump Steak Sandwich (Bifeana) – traditionally a Portuguese sandwich made with pork, but here it’s done with beef steaks instead. It was large, hearty, and packed with deep, earthy flavours. Alongside that, we tried Taleggio cheese with toast and slices of apple, which was brilliant – creamy, tangy, and perfectly balanced.
The inside has a rustic, rickety charm with wooden tables and chairs, a simple dining hall feel, and an open kitchen where the grill flames up every so often. You can feel the smoke and heat as soon as you walk in, which only adds to the atmosphere.
We saw plenty of fish dishes coming out that looked incredible, so we’ll definitely be back to try them next time.
A brilliant spot for a hearty work lunch or a laid-back evening meal in Farringdon.
